Bangalore Attack: Six LeT men sentenced to life imprisonment

New Delhi, Dec 19: Six LeT men were sentenced to life imprisonment after they were found guilty for planning a terror attack in 2005 at Indian Institute of Science, Bangalore.

The court on Saturday convicted six members of Lashkar-e-Taiba (LeT) for criminal conspiracy, waging war against the country and under provisions of the Explosives Act. They were arrested in Jan 2006.

One IIT, Delhi professor died in that terrorist attack while four others were injured. Those six are Mohammed Riaz-ur-Rehman, Afzar Pasha, Mehboob Ibrahim Saab Chopdar, Noorulla Khan, Mohammed Irfan (28) and Nazim Uddin alias Munna.
